Recently, crystallization of stereo-irregular atactic-PMMA with entropy diluent was reported, providing unique 1-D structure and strong mechanical property. Hypo-crystalline poly (bisphenol-A carbonate) (hc-PC) was similarly prepared by rapid thermal quenching process using benzoic acid as entropy diluent. Also, PC crystals were prepared by precipitation and solvent casting methods for comparison. While precipitation and solvent casting methods follows conventional polymer crystallization resulted to spherulite PC crystal structure, hc-PC exhibits 1-D structure with ordered lateral packing between chains (d = 4.1 and 3.4Å) which is independent from chain conformation and the other two dimension was still amorphous. 1-D hc-PC provides different thermal property that originally shows clear melting transition at 225oC but can be shifted to 285oC by thermal annealing.
